Transliteration

Innamal hayaatud dunyaa la'ibunw wa lahw; wa in to'minoo wa tattaqoo yu'tikum ujoorakum wa laa yas'alkum amwaalakum

Translation

[This] worldly life is only amusement and diversion. And if you believe and fear Allah, He will give you your rewards and not ask you for your properties.

Verse interpretation (Tafsir)

The life of the world is only play and amusement. An intelligent person should not become occupied by it instead of working for his Hereafter. If you have faith in Allah and His messenger, and you are mindful of Allah by fulfilling His instructions and avoiding His prohibitions, He will give you the reward of your deeds in full without any reduction, and He will not ask you for all of your wealth. He will only ask you for the Zakat.

Source: Al-Mukhtasar Tafsir — Tafsir Center for Quranic Studies.
